Most salesmen don't know technical stuff. Nissan is actually putting the CVT in the majority of their cars. From what I have heard Nissan CVT's are superior to most other companies. Having driven a Dodge Caliber with CVT, I can honeestly say that is true!

The Altima Coupe is a very nice car. If you are on a budget, the 4 cylinder is going to save you money. A 6-speed, V6, with leather is going to run you close (if not more then) $30K MSRP, depending on packages. I think the 4 cylinders can be had for low 20's. With the 4-cylinder, you also get a motor that has a tainted history within the Nissan community, which would be a deal breaker if I was in the same situation.

If you truly can afford it, go with the V6. If not, then hop on the Altima forums and keep an eye on problems with the QR25 in the new Altimas. The QR25 was in the B15 chassis for 4 model years and Nissan still could not fix all of the problems with it. Who knows, maybe more has changed in another two years.
